How to remove all elements from Python list? To remove all elements for a Python list, you can use the list.clear() method, which takes no parameters. The method does not return any value. The following is an example of removing all elements from a Python list: ...

The most important thing to note when removing items from a list while iterating is to use thelist.copy()method to iterate over a copy of the list. If you try toremove elements from the original list while iterating over it, you might run into difficult-to-locate bugs. ...
